Are You Skilled Enough For The TSA's "Black Diamond" Security Line?

Are You Skilled Enough For The TSA's "Black Diamond" Security Line?

By Meg Marco June 24, 2008

Are you a good skier? Do you tackle the “black diamond” slopes without hesitation? Well, the TSA has a new challenge for you — the “black diamond” security line. In an effort to reduce the stress that travelers feel when families are holding up the security line — or when pushy frequent fliers try to cut in front of those families, the TSA has been testing a “self-select” program that allows fliers to choose which line they would feel most comfortable in.
